Launch of .Africa domain extension

Further to previous updates regarding the .africa domain extension, the launch dates of the various phases have been finalised as follows:

Sunrise Phase – 4 April 2017 to 2 June 2017

During this phase, trade mark holders with validated trade marks, either through the Mark Validation System (MVS) or the TradeMark Clearing House (TMCH), will be permitted to apply for domain names corresponding with their trade marks. Where there are competing applications during this stage, priority will be given to African trade mark registrations.

Landrush Phase – 5 June 2017 to 30 June 2017

This phase is aimed at the registration of premium and generic domain names for which applicants do not have validated trade marks. Any individual may apply for a domain name during this phase.

General Availability – 4 July 2017

Any individual may apply for a domain name during this phase.
